Galatians is part of The Christian Standard Commentary (CSC) series. This commentary series focuses on the theological and exegetical concerns of each biblical book, while paying careful attention to balancing rigorous scholarship with practical application.
This series helps the reader understand each biblical book's theology, its place in the broader narrative of Scripture, and its importance for the church today. Drawing on the wisdom and skills of dozens of evangelical authors, the CSC is a tool for enhancing and supporting the life of the church.

Timothy George is the distinguished professor of divinity at the interdenominational Beeson Divinity School. He was founding dean of the school, serving as dean from 1989 to 2019. Dr. George has written more than twenty books, including Theology of the Reformers, the standard textbook on the subject. He is also general editor of the 28-volume Reformation Commentary on Scripture. He is an ordained minister in the Southern Baptist Convention. Dr. George was educated at the University of Tennessee at Chattanooga (A.B.), Harvard Divinity School (M.Div.), and Harvard University (Th.D.).
